Job Title: Customer Support Representative I
Summary:
The Customer Support Representative I ensures the smooth coordination and follow-up of business orders, acting as a key point of contact between stakeholders and customers. This role is vital for upholding exceptional customer service and maintaining high customer satisfaction for a designated standard account base, with minimal supervision. The position also supports import/export accounts, assists the organization in tasks such as credits, debits, returns, and quality notification claims, and helps resolve routine customer issues. The work requires efficient communication, attention to detail, and the ability to handle mult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
